SShouzhongdedaoI come to Hangzhou every year. This time I chose to stay on Longjing Tea Mountain. After comparing several hotels on Ctrip, I feel that Hangzhou Radisson Longjing Manor is more suitable. The hotel is on the tea mountain of Longjing Village. There are tea gardens everywhere. Farmers can pick tea and make tea everywhere on the roadside. The environment is very good. The service of the hotel is very thoughtful. Xiao Chen at the front desk is proficient in business and can meet the requirements of customers as much as possible. We want a room with a better location, so he took us upstairs to choose a room and upgraded the room type for us for free; we stayed in the room and didn’t want to go out, and they gave us a lot of extra bottled water for us to make tea. The rooms in the hotel are very spacious, and each room can see the beautiful scenery outside the window. The linens are clean and comfortable, and all kinds of facilities are complete. The Longjing tea delivered in the room is very fresh and fragrant. Especially for breakfast, although there are not many dishes, the tastes of the several favorite ones are good. The chef’s fried eggs are in place, and the noodles are better than those in restaurants outside. I couldn’t help but eat three servings. I checked out late, and when I checked out, I met the front desk lady Chen again. She brought us water and sent us to the car. I accidentally broke a glass, but she waived our compensation, which made me feel warm! Compared with other hotels in the same area, it may not be the best in the grade, and some hardware is also aging, but considering the environment, service, price and other aspects, if I come to Hangzhou Chashan to live again, I will choose Radisson Longjing Manor.

AAnonymous UserFacilities: The facilities are relatively old. The shower water in the room kept fluctuating between hot and cold. The telephone was unusable due to a damaged cable, which made calling the shuttle very inconvenient. We booked the Far Mountain Family Room, and the reservation stated it could accommodate three adults, but all the supplies were for two people. When we requested an extra toothbrush cup, we were told the room is for two adults and one child, so there were only two sets of adult toiletries. They kept emphasizing that they could give me a cup, but only a plastic one for children, which was quite frustrating. Although it's advertised as child-friendly, I saw almost no mother-and-baby facilities. Compared to some of the more popular family hotels nowadays, the difference is significant. Hygiene: The second floor of the Far Mountain Family Room was much smaller than expected, and there were small bugs in the room. At breakfast in Lumingxuan, the floor was slippery, and I almost slipped several times. A child at the next table even fell down. Environment: The air in the manor is fresh, and there are many animals and birds living here. Small animals often roam on the paths, creating a very pleasant atmosphere. The giraffes are the biggest highlight and quite interesting. However, feeding all the small animals comes with a fee, ranging from 20 to 30 yuan for a small portion, which is really tiny and not good value for money. Service: Breakfast with the giraffes is a major attraction at the Giraffe Manor. We went in the morning hoping to queue for a window seat, but the management was chaotic. There was no queue; finding a window seat was entirely up to luck. Some people would stand by a table or place their bags next to people who were already dining to wait for a spot. There were also people live-streaming on their phones, selling hotel packages in the restaurant, which greatly affected the dining experience. My child needed warm water for milk, but they only had boiling water. When I asked for a bottle of mineral water, the server said the restaurant wasn't part of the hotel and would charge for it. As a family-friendly hotel, the contrast between the live-streamers praising it and the reality was striking. Almost all the entertainment activities in the manor close at 5 PM, so evenings can be quite boring. The scenic shuttle bus is very slow, especially when it rained that day. Staff told us it would arrive in two minutes and we could go downstairs, but we waited with our child in the rain for more than five minutes. In short, every time they said it was coming, it always took a long time to arrive. Welcome fruit: Very fresh and delicious, my child loved the cherry tomatoes. Room MINIBAR: It didn't match the pictures on Trip.com. There were no golden sprouts or other items suitable for young babies. I heard the supplier changed, but the pictures on Trip.com haven't been updated. Summary: The hotel's scenery and outdoor environment are excellent. It's spacious, the air is fresh, there are many small animals, and the giraffes are super cute. If you love small animals and want to get close to giraffes, I recommend coming here. However, for the 1799 yuan we paid for the Far Mountain Family Room this time, I feel it wasn't good value for money. Almost all activities within the scenic area are charged, and some of the complimentary items in the package were free anyway. The most expensive was feeding the small animals; 30 yuan for about 10 carrot sticks, roughly the length of a finger. The internal management, service, and environmental hygiene all need improvement.
